		<description><![CDATA[<span style="float: left; margin-right: 15px; display: inline;"><img width="236" height="129" src="http://www.psfk.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/07/image_preview.jpeg?fedaf9" class="attachment-236x190 wp-post-image" alt="image_preview" title="image_preview" /></span>Filmmaker&#0160;Ian Cheney has transformed the bed of his old, gray Dodge Ram pickup into a fully functioning farm. To convert the back, Cheney adapted elements of green roofing technology &#8211; adding drainage, a water-absorbent bottom layer and lightweight soil &#8211; enabling him to plant a crop of heirloom vegetables and still be able to drive, giving an&#0160;entirely new meaning to the idea of food miles. 		<description><![CDATA[<span style="float: left; margin-right: 15px; display: inline;"><img width="236" height="155" src="http://www.psfk.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/07/330761322_abd5abe319.jpg?fedaf9" class="attachment-236x190 wp-post-image" alt="hungry cows" title="hungry cows" /></span>In an effort to help dairy farmers better manage their herds, Danish technology firm, SmartFarming has developed an animal tracking and monitoring system called CowDetect. The system enables farmers to maintain a more meaningful account of individual animals by analyzing movement and eating patterns in real time.]]></description>

		<description><![CDATA[<span style="float: left; margin-right: 15px; display: inline;"><img width="236" height="95" src="http://www.psfk.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/06/downloads_13.png?fedaf9" class="attachment-236x190 wp-post-image" alt="Tal-Ya Plastic Irrigation Trays" title="Tal-Ya Plastic Irrigation Trays" /></span>A new irrigation product by Israeli company Tal-Ya is the best kind of design—unobtrusive, perfectly functional, and wonderfully simple. Tal-Ya&#8217;s plastic trays are placed atop nascent plants or trees, collecting dew and condensation in their grooves and funneling them directly to the seedlings below. The trays also serve additional functions by virtue of their very form: blocking sunlight from the plant&#8217;s immediate radius—preventing the growth of weeds— and protecting plants from frost damage. 		<description><![CDATA[<span style="float: left; margin-right: 15px; display: inline;"><img width="236" height="175" src="http://www.psfk.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/04/organict30acqjuly08-525x391.jpg?fedaf9" class="attachment-236x190 wp-post-image" alt="organict30acqjuly08" title="organict30acqjuly08" /></span>Between 1997 and 2002, the USDA drafted and implemented a National Organic Standard, an act that unified the disparate state by state regulations and unified certification under one umbrella. This move, while benefiting the consumer, by providing a universal labeling system for recognizing a product as organic, also opened the door for giant food manufacturers like Kraft, ConAgra and General Mills to enter this segment of the marketplace.
